Low-lying (≤ 5 eV)229Th isomer excitation cross section by a laser beam via the inverse electronic bridge

In this work the excitation cross section of the low-lying 229Th isomeric level with energy ≤ 5 eV by optical photons via the inverse electronic bridge is calculated with in framework of QED. It was found that the efficiency of pumping of the pointed level by laser beam can be closed to 1. The experimental scheme for determining of the low-lying 229mTh isomer characteristics and disintegration channels is discussed
